About the role

The Craft Training Lead is responsible for guiding, developing, and coordinating craft training programs for Black & Veatch construction professionals. This role supports the strategic direction of the business line by planning, implementing, and maintaining high-quality training programs that strengthen field performance, craft capability, and operational consistency.

Responsibilities

  • Provide daily support to Training Specialists and instructors by helping coordinate schedules, materials, and training logistics.
  • Aid in setting clear expectations for training tasks and help monitor progress and workload distribution.
  • Offer basic coaching, guidance, and support to team members as they deliver training sessions.
  • Maintain consistency in program delivery across all training initiatives.
  • Assist in maintaining and updating training materials, job aids, presentations, and online learning modules.
  • Support content development by formatting documents, organizing files, and helping trainers incorporate updates.
  • Ensure all instructional materials are current, accurate, and accessible to trainers and learners.
  • Gather learner feedback and assist with evaluations to help identify opportunities for improvement.
  • Support continuous improvement efforts by documenting issues, reporting trends, and helping implement small enhancements.
  • Monitor trainer performance by providing observations and updates to senior leaders when needed.
  • Communicate between training teams and internal partners by sharing schedules, updates, and program information.
  • Participate in meetings with Safety, HR, Quality, and Operations to ensure alignment of training content and delivery.
  • Represent the training team professionally and contribute to a positive learning environment for staff and new hires.
  • Supervise work of others. Responsible for hiring, discipline, and pay administration of their subordinates.
